**FAQ: Is sorting stable in the Quartermill report builder?**

Yes, but only since version 4.2. Earlier builds used an unstable quicksort, so rows with equal keys could reorder between runs, which confused customers comparing exports. If you're paged about nondeterministic row order, first confirm the tenant is on 4.2+. To inspect the legacy sorter's sealed config bundle, you must unlock it, and the recovery passphrase is directly below.

recovery phrase for yagap-yadug: praath-oliwyn

Hi team,

Before I hand off the 3.2 release, please note the humidity sensor drift reported on Verdana controllers in the Elmbrook trial site. Drift exceeds 4% after roughly ten days of continuous operation; firmware 3.2.1 adds an automatic recalibration cycle every 72 hours. Support should advise growers to install 3.2.1 and trigger a manual recalibration once. The hotfix bundle must be verified before distribution, so I'm including the signing key used for the 3.2.1 packages below.

release key, fahof-yagap: bky3_m5d

## TKT-1184: Staging env misconfigured after Quilldock migration

We replaced the homegrown Bramble job queue with Quilldock last sprint, but staging was never updated, so delayed jobs are silently dropping. Symptoms: enqueue calls succeed but workers never pick anything up, and the Bramble tables keep growing. Fix: remove all BRAMBLE_* variables from staging's .env, set QUILLDOCK_BROKER_HOST to the staging broker, and restart the worker fleet. Quilldock also requires an auth token for the broker, so add the following line to the env file.

env line for fajop-taguf: VAULT_KEY20=82a8caa7b14c704c3638